WHMCS is a leading automation platform for web hosting and online businesses, handling billing, support, and client management. The WHMCS Bridge plugin integrates WHMCS with WordPress, providing a seamless and consistent user experience. It eliminates the need to style your WHMCS installation separately because the integration ensures it looks and feels exactly like your WordPress site.

WHMCS is a popular web hosting management software that enables users to manage their web hosting services, including client management, billing, and support. It's widely used by web hosts, resellers, and online businesses to streamline their operations.
A nulled plugin is a premium software product that has been modified to bypass license verification. Websites distribute these cracked plugins for free or at a highly discounted rate.
